STEVE WRIGHT BIOGRAPHY Born in Liverpool 1952, started playing accordion at the age of four and when he was seven years old, Steve graduated to his first guitar, cocktail sticks for frets, fishing line for strings and pickup made from an old mic. At the age of nine, his Dad bought him his first acoustic guitar from Frank Hessys in Liverpool. As seven string guitars were the same price as six, his Dad thought it was a bargain…. Scouse logic! Steve joined his first band aged fourteen and by the time he was sixteen, he was playing in THE CHRIS CARMA ROAD SHOW supporting MOTOWN ARTISTS, CHARLIE & INEZ FOX, THE CRYSTALS etc. In 1970 Steve joined PEPPERBOX and toured Scandinavia and Germany and by the time he was twenty one, had started doing Sessions in various Studios across the Country. Throughout 1970's he worked with a great variety of people from DETROIT EMERALDS to supporting JOHNNY GUITAR WATSON. Steve was in the resident band at THE CAVERN CLUB, LIVERPOOL playing heavy rock with THE KLUBBS/WARDOG for 18 months supporting all the major bands at the time. In the late 70's Steve put together a funk band FASTER FASTER playing at many of the Clubs on the London circuit, THE MARQUEE, THE NASHVILLE ROOMS, DINGWALLS etc. In 1980's Steve was writing and producing Commercials for T.V. and Radio BARRATT HOMES, PETER PAN and MATTEL TOYS to name but a few. He also produced an Album "SOUNDWAVES" creating all electronic versions of "STAR WARS", "CLOSE ENCOUNTERS", "CHARIOTS OF FIRE" and various other film themes. In 1981 Steve joined the BIG BAND at THE GRAFTON in LIVERPOOL where he gained a lot of experience and a great insight into Big Band arrangements. In 1982 he wrote the theme for BROOKSIDE and not long after joined MERSEY TELEVISION as In House Composer and continued to write and produce all music featured in the programme and any related Videos and DVDs until it finished in 2003. Three one hour parallel dramas of the programme DAMON & DEBBIE were made in 1987 which Steve composed and produced the theme and underscoring together with the release of a single "TALK TO ME" featuring DANI ALI and ANNABEL LAMB. In 1986 Steve Produced and co wrote 5 tracks on THE GRANGE HILL ALBUM with PHIL REDMOND. Then in 1989 Steve also co wrote THE GRANGE HILL MUSICAL again with PHIL REDMOND. The Musical was a BILL KENWRIGHT PRODUCTION for THE QUEENS THEATRE, HORNCHURCH. Also in that year Steve wrote the theme and underscoring for WATERFRONT BEAT which was a major Police drama series for the BBC. In the early 90's Steve composed the music for SCIENCE FICTION a drama series for YORKSHIRE TELEVISION, AND THE BEAT GOES ON a series set in the 1960's for C4 and in 1994 the official IAN RUSH Testimonial Video. In 1996 he composed the HOLLYOAKS theme and incidental music and continued to be Head of Music for MERSEY TELEVISION and then LIME PICTURES until becoming Freelance in 2008. In 2004 Steve composed the theme and underscoring for the legal drama series THE COURTROOM for C4. Along with Studio work Steve has continued with his live work including until recently 2 Charity Shows a year with the cast of BROOKSIDE and HOLLYOAKS acting as MUSICAL DIRECTOR fronting a twelve piece band. Steve is fortunate to be able to work from home in his fully equipped Digital Studio with ISDN Link which enables him to send music direct to anywhere in the World. THE BLUES GANG is Steve's current live project and after a successful appearance in 2006, the Band made a welcome return to PACIFIC ROAD on the 8th November 2007 headlining at THE INTERNATIONAL GUITAR FESTIVAL OF GREAT BRITAIN. Whilst the Band gigs regularly on the Blues circuit, Steve continues composing for TV & Film and has just completed the new JIMMY McGOVERN Drama Series "MOVING ON" for BBC 1.
